The La Plagne ski area has modern, comfortable, fast lifts and a hands free pass system with rechargeable card for ultimate convenience and minimum queues. High technology snow generating systems ensure snow cover.
There is great emphasis on beginners who can enjoy their start to the fabulous world of skiing on the serenity pistes. Freestyle skiers love the snowparks, halfpipe and boarder cross courses. Powder snow can be enjoyed in the Natural Areas where there are ungroomed, marked pistes for extra safety.
